how to render in ortographic view with shadows, sky, materials etc./aca12

hi all,

i ve noticed that when i switch to orthographic view i cannot render the view. i have only black render output. how to make a render in say top view or front?

There is a weird thing going on when you try to render a straight view or iso.  It seems to want perspective.

Zooming in too close can cause black.  Never seen a good explanation but think of it that you are too close and your end of the camera is past the subject.

By front do you mean straight on - no perspective?

By Top you mean the same? 

 

When you go to the top ACA swaps the display to a plan view which has no 3D.  Good for export to engineer!  There is a trick to messing with display reps to assign a model view of objects to a new plan view (don't mess with existing). I do this to do a quick shadow render (for planning subission). This allows you to render a plan view without perspective and give you 3d items to render. But plans look good with some perspective anyway.
